Lazer Lloyd “Lazer Lloyd”

Reviews La hora del Blues


    Artista / Grupo: Lazer Lloyd

    Álbum: Lazer Lloyd

    Discográfica: Lots Of Love / Mark Pucci

    Año publicación: 2015

    Fecha crítica: 1/2016

    Valoración: GOOD

Singer, songwriter and guitarist Lazer Lloyd comes from Israel to present his first studio album, which includes both electrical and acoustic material, in a series of own compositions, twelve to be precise, which faithfully capture the spirit of a deep and, at the same time, unaffected troubadour who, thanks to his lyrics and guitar work, drives different audiences and listeners to the depths of his more painful feelings, as well as to the big pleasures of love, life, hope and dreams of someone who still believes in other people good behaviour His music is natural with deep influences of blues, gospel, folk, southern rock and the trail that left us guitarists like Jimi Hendrix or Wes Montgomery, although Lacer’s technique is not at the same level of those two legendary guitar players Undoubtedly Lloyd is a prolific composer who loves his work and does it with great enthusiasm and confidence in his own future Don’t let me be the one to cut his expectations
